The number of patients waiting more than eight hours to be seen in Ayrshire and Arran’s A&Es has more than doubled since last month, statistics from NHS Information Services Division have revealed.
With only the first two weeks of August’s figures collated, the data already shows 53 people have waited more than eight hours compared to 22 people in July.
The week Sunday August 6 to Sunday August 13 saw 25 people wait more than eight hours in A&E before being seen - more than the entire month of July.
